[Bug 1559748] [NEW] Windows content appears transparent before fully being created

 

Public bug reported:

Any window that takes a while to render on screen, first appears
transparent and only the window frame shows.

e.g.

Network Indicator > Edit Connections... and double click on any
connection to change their settings

What happens:
The new window is created but initially with transparent content area. See attached image and video.
